70009, currently leased to Colas, is not expected to return to the Freightliner Heavy Haul fleet, which will be 18 units ahead of the company transaction.
Freightliner have ordered a further 150 FFA-G Ecofret wagons, to add to the previous 230 in the 81.70.4846.xxx-x series.
Class 455s now seem to be heading to Derby for disposal, as Unimetals' at Newport is in liquidation. 455731 was one of a pair moved on 24th, seen here at Eastleigh Works when being equipped with a Vossloh Kiepe traction package, 23rd September 2016.
